It is in the heart of Gascony, region of Bas-Armagnac, in Villeneuve-de-Marsan, that the story of the Darroze family begins. In love with his South-West origins and its secular tradition, Jean Darroze, a cult chef of Landes gastronomy, took over his parents' small café-hotel-restaurant in 1928 and transformed it into a two-star restaurant, which earned him the nickname "King Jean".

He quickly introduced his son Francis to the culinary art, great wines and fine Gascon brandies. The Armagnac region is divided into three terroirs: Bas-Armagnac, Armagnac-Ténaréze and Haut-Armagnac, where the production of Armagnacs is now very limited because the winemakers produce Gascony country wines. These terroirs reflect oceanic influences, with significant sand deposits and having the Pyrenean mountains nearby, explains the presence of iron in the soil. This combination allows the production of a very complex, high quality Armagnac with incredible ageing potential.

From the age of 15, Francis Darroze followed his father to the producers of the region in search of quality products: foie gras and grain-fed poultry, mushrooms, game, fish from local rivers, seasonal fruits and vegetables, not to mention bottles of Armagnac.

Cultivating his love for tradition and authenticity, travelling with his father, an informed and demanding oenophile, through the famous Bas-Armagnac region and tasting the hidden treasures of this small estate that Francis Darroze became a true finder of owner's Armagnacs.

The first discoveries were made in the 1950s and 1960s, and more intensifly in the 1970s. From then on, Francis initiated the construction of a cellar specifically dedicated to ageing which would allow him to keep his treasures under his sole control.

Francis' son Marc, an oenologist by training, also followed in his father's footsteps in the late 1990s. Both complementary, both in search of treasures, have travelled the lands of Armagnac in search of these liquid gems.

Over generations, the Darroze family has never ceased to deepen its knowledge of these terroirs, properties and the wine producers who work there. Thus, over the years, a real bond has been established between the Darroze family and the winegrowers of this exceptional territory.

Going against what is generally done in the wine trade, the family has always made it a point of honor to apply a basic principle: to respect, in agreement with the owner, the terroirs’ specifics to each vineyard and to ensure its most perfect representation.

Thus, no blending of estates nor vintages are performed, in order to preserve the identity of each eau-de-vie. There is also no reduction by adding "petites eaux" in order to not only respect the alcoholic strength but also the aromatic power and nuances of each terroir. Hence, each Armagnac is very much about authenticity, bearing the name of its estate of origin, its vintage and the date of bottling, attesting its actual age; the brandy no longer ages in the bottle.

Thanks to the application of this basic principle, the Darroze collection allows infinite variations of terroirs, grape varieties and know-how to be transcribed.

The range that interests us today was initiated by Marc Darroze's desire to sublimate the exceptional. With his appetite for authenticity and excellence, he wished to refine some of his hidden treasures by enhancing the artisanal know-how at every stage of the product's conception.

From generation to generation, old Armagnacs are preciously kept in the family's cellars located in Roquefort. Today, the collection has grown to more than 250 different Armagnacs, from over forty estates and 50 vintages.

Marc, who now looks after the business by himself, has chosen decanting some of these most precious old Armagnacs into a unique collection entitled Luxe Gascon. Wonderful Armagnacs, as rare as they are, they are also full of history.

Each of the Armagnacs in the Luxe Gascon collection, some of which has seen war, comes from a unique batch, has its own vintage and ultimately its own history. All have been aged in Gascon oak barrels for the first few years before being transferred to older barrels to round out the tannins, have the aromas fully expand and finish in "dames-jeannes" where the oxidation will allow to continue to be refined while reducing the effect of time.

The crystal decanters that hold the precious eaux-de-vie of the Luxe Gascon collection are made by the Waltersperger crystal factory located in Normandy, France. Blown by mouth and shaped with meticulous and precise craftsmanship, these decanters have been especially produced to sublimate these exceptional Armagnacs.

The oak stopper is custom made by Cyril Larrouy, a woodturner in the Pyrenees. The waxed cotton lace that adorns the neck of the decanter and the delicate and meticulous engraving obtained by sandblasting the crystal using a traditional process, are precious details that give these decanters their beautiful, natural elegance.

Finesse, authenticity, rarity, elegance and excellence are all values that characterize the Luxe Gascon Armagnacs. Each batch is unique, each decanter is numbered and accompanied by a certificate of authenticity as well as the respect for every step involved that justifies this very special luxury experience.

These bottles are the labour of work initiated several generations ago, coming from the best estates, located on the best terroirs. Selected, then matured and finally bottled, these treasures have become a true concentrate of aromas, flavorsunique expressions and true personality.

Luxe Gascon definitely is a very unique collection of Armagnacs, nurtured by the values of sharing, transmission, respect for the artisanal product, high standards and excellence, which only a handful of amateurs will have the privilege of tasting as this collection is highly confidential.
